Echigo-Tsumari‘s rural development, driven by the Echigo-Tsumari Art Field, launched in 2000 one of the largest art festivals in the world, that integrates art with the local community and landscape to revitalize a depopulated, aging region.

Covering an area greater than the 23 wards of Tokyo, the festival is where artists, the community, and the land come together. Over 200 artworks are scattered across the “satoyama”, a rural space where nature and people have traditionally coexisted, through sustainable management of rice fields, mountains, woods, meadows. – and ART.
